Aster dumosus 'Wood's Purple'

Wood's Collection

Common Name: New York Aster, Michaelmas Daisy

Densely packed clusters of charming purple, semi-double flowers provide outstanding color in the garden from late summer into fall. Since this species has a dwarf, compact habit, it will not require staking. 'Wood's' selections have shown excellent resistance to mildew and rust.

Asters are excellent cut flowers and attract butterflies. They make a terrific accent to fall blooming grasses and the changing colors of the trees. They are native to North America and are generally very easy to grow.
